Close Menu
    Duyumlar
    • Hakkımızda
    • Ekonomi
    • Gündem
    • Son Dakika
    • Spor
    • Teknoloji
    • Tüm Haberler
    Duyumlar
    Genel

    Terminal hakkında her şey: işlevler, kullanım ve güvenlik

    d423rBy d423r9 Nisan 2026Yorum yapılmamış9 Mins Read

    Terminal hakkında her şey, günümüz bilişim dünyasında geliştiriciler ve sistem yöneticileri için vazgeçilmez bir yol haritası olarak kendini gösterir ve günlük iş akışlarını kökten dönüştürme potansiyeli sunar; hem tek başına hem de ekip projelerinde verimliliği artıran bir temel taşıdır. Bu rehber, terminalin işlevleri ile günlük kullanıma, güvenliğe ve otomasyona uzanan geniş bir yelpazeyi kapsar ve yeni başlayanlardan ileri düzey kullanıcılara kadar herkesin faydalanmasını hedefler; ayrıca platformlar arası uyumluluk ve pratik örneklerle desteklenir. Güçlü bir temel elde etmek için, terminal arayüzü ile sunduğu etkileşim biçimlerini, komut satırı kullanımı ile nasıl hız kazandırdığını ve verimli çalışma stratejilerini adım adım inceleyeceğiz; dosya ve süreç yönetimi, yönlendirme, boru hattı ve betiklerle otomasyon gibi anahtar kavramlar üzerinde duracağız. Ayrıca güvenlik tarafını atlamadan, terminal güvenliği ipuçları, parolalar, MFA, SSH üzerinden güvenli bağlantılar ve güvenli betik çalıştırma pratikleri üzerinden güvenli bir çalışma ortamı kurmanıza yardımcı olacağız; güvenlik risklerini azaltmak için güncel en iyi uygulamalara da değineceğiz. Bu yazı, temel kavramlardan ileri düzey tekniklere uzanan kapsamlı bir yol gösterici olup, okurun kendi sistemlerinde uygulanabilir pratik bilgiler ve örnekler sunarak sizi Terminal hakkında her şey konusunda yetkinleştirecek ve günlük iş akışlarınızı hızlandıracak çözümler sunacaktır.

    Konuya farklı bir bakış açısı getirmek gerekirse, metin tabanlı konsol arayüzü üzerinden işletim sistemiyle etkileşim kurma becerisi olarak da ifade edilebilir. Komut satırının sunduğu güç, bir shell veya kabuk olarak da adlandırılan yapı üzerinden iş akışlarını hızlı ve tekrarlanabilir kılma yeteneğiyle öne çıkar. CLI, terminal emulator ve betikler aracılığıyla görevleri otomatikleştirme amacıyla kullanılır; sürüm kontrolü, yapılandırma yönetimi ve sunucu yönetimi gibi alanlarda bu yaklaşım LSI açısından anlamlı semantik ilişkilere sahiptir. Farklı platformlarda kullanılan benzer kavramlar ve araçlar (bash, zsh, PowerShell, CMD) köprüler kurar ve tek bir deneyimi desteklemek için çapraz platform çözümleriyle uyum sağlar.

    1) Terminal nedir ve neden bu kadar önemli bir araçtır? (Terminal arayüzü ve komut satırı kullanımı)

    Terminal, kullanıcı ile işletim sistemi arasında metin tabanlı bir köprü kurar. Grafiksel arayüzlerin yanı sıra komut satırı üzerinden yapılan etkileşimler çoğu durumda daha hızlı, daha esnek ve daha güçlendirici olabilir. Terminal hakkında her şey derken sadece komutları bilmek değil, komutların ardındaki mantığı, verimli çalışma biçimlerini ve güvenli kullanımı da anlamak gerekir. Bu yüzden terminal arayüzü, dosya ve dizinlerle çalışma, süreçleri yönetme ve sistemlerle etkileşim kurma konusunda kritik bir rol oynar.

    Bu bağlamda, terminalin işlevleri sadece basit dosya işlemlerinden ibaret değildir. Terminal arayüzü sayesinde kullanıcılar, günlük işleri hızlandırmak için boru hattı (piping) ile birden çok komutu zincirleyebilir, yönlendirme (redirection) ile çıktı akışını kontrol edebilir ve çevresel değişkenlerle çalışma ortamını özelleştirebilir. Bu nedenle Terminal hakkında her şey kavramı, GUI’nin ötesinde derin bir yetenek yelpazesine işaret eder ve özellikle geliştiriciler ile sistem yöneticileri için vazgeçilmezleşir.

    2) Terminalin temel işlevleri ve dosya yönetimi

    Terminalin temel işlevleri genelde dosya ve dizin yönetimi, süreç (proses) yönetimi, çevresel değişkenlerin kullanımı ve değiştirilmesi, giriş-çıkış yönlendirme ile boru hattı kullanımı ve betik yazımı ile otomasyonu kapsar. Bu işlevler, Terminal hakkında her şeyin bir parçasıdır ve pratikte farklı komutlar yardımıyla uygulanır. Örneğin dosya ve dizin yönetiminde mkdir ile dizin oluşturmaya, cp ile kopyalama yapmaya, mv ile taşıma işlemine ve rm ile silmeye yönelik temel komutlar kullanılır.

    Ayrıca süreç yönetimiyle arka planda çalışan programları görmeyi, sonlandırmayı ve öncelik seviyelerini ayarlamayı öğrenmek gerekir. Bu konular, terminalin güvenilirlik ve verimlilik açısından kilit yönlerindendir. Terminalin işlevleri arasında boru hattı ve yönlendirme ile çok adımlı işlemleri birleştirmek, karmaşık iş akışlarını tek bir akışa dönüştürerek zamandan tasarruf sağlar. Dosya ve dizin yönetimi konusunda iyi bir temel, günlük görevlerin hızını belirgin biçimde artırır.

    3) Kullanım senaryoları, komut satırı temelleri ve günlük iş akışları

    Kullanım senaryoları, komut satırı kullanımıyla günlük işleri hızlandırmanın somut örneklerini sunar. İlk adımlar genelde dizin yolunu anlamak, mevcut konumu görmek ve anahtar dosyaları bulmaktır. Linux ve macOS kullanıcıları için temel komutlar genelde cd, ls, pwd, mkdir, rm, cp, mv, cat ve touch şeklindedir. Bu temel komutlar, günlük iş akışlarını hızlandırırken hataları azaltır ve üretkenliği artırır.

    Windows kullanıcıları için CMD veya PowerShell üzerinde benzer işlevler farklı adlarla uygulanabilir. Örneğin Linux/macOS’te ls -la gibi seçeneklerle ayrıntılı listeleme yapılabilirken Windows üzerinde dir veya Get-ChildItem gibi cmdlet’ler kullanılır. Terminal hakkında her şey başlığı altında bu farklar, hangi komutu hangi ortamda kullanacağını gösterir ve kullanıcıların çapraz platform iş akışlarını daha sorunsuz yürütmesini sağlar.

    4) Güvenlik, güvenilirlik ipuçları ve güvenli çalışma

    Terminal güvenliği, bir sistemde güvenli şekilde çalışmanın anahtarıdır. Güçlü parolalar, iki faktörlü kimlik doğrulama (MFA) ve düzenli güvenlik güncellemeleri, terminal arayüzü üzerinden güvenli erişimi destekler. Özellikle sudo gibi yükseltilmiş haklar gerektiren işlemlerde dikkatli olmak, güvenli çalışma için temel bir kuraldır. Terminal güvenliği bağlamında, kimlik doğrulama ve yetkisiz erişimi engelleme önlemleri hayati önem taşır.

    Ayrıca çalıştırılan betiklerin kaynağını doğrulamak, güvenilir olmayan scriptleri çalıştırmamak ve SSH üzerinden güvenli bağlantılar kurmak kritik adımlardır. Güncellemelerin zamanında yapılması, güvenlik yamalarının uygulanması ve açık portların gerektiği durumlarda kapatılması, sistemin güvenilirlik ve kararlılığını doğrudan etkiler. Bu ipuçları, Terminal hakkında her şey içinde güvenli çalışma kültürünü oluşturmada temel taşlardır.

    5) Terminal hakkında her şey

    Terminal hakkında her şey, temel kavramlardan ileri düzey tekniklere kadar geniş bir yelpazeyi kapsar ve kullanıcıya kapsamlı bir perspektif sunar. Arayüz konusunda terminal arayüzü deneyimini kişiselleştirmek, PS1 prompt’ı, renkli çıktı ve otomatik tamamlama gibi özelliklerle günlük kullanımda konforu artırır. Aynı zamanda terminalin işlevleriyle çok adımlı görevleri otomatikleştirmek için alias’lar ve betikler geliştirmek, verimliliği yükseltir.

    Platformlar arası karşılaştırma ve ileri düzey ipuçları da bu kapsama dahildir. Linux/macOS’ta Bash veya Zsh gibi kabuklar, betik yazımını güçlendirir; Windows için PowerShell ise .NET tabanlı altyapısı ile güçlü bir betik yeteneği sunar. Cross-platform araçlar (örneğin Git Bash veya Windows Subsystem for Linux) sayesinde benzer bir terminal deneyimini bir araya getirerek iş akışlarınızı tek bir çatı altında toplayabilirsiniz. Terminal hakkında her şey, otomasyon, güvenlik ve günlük kullanım pratiklerini bir arada düşünmenizi sağlar.

    Sıkça Sorulan Sorular

    Terminal hakkında her şey: Terminalin işlevleri nelerdir ve günlük iş akışında bu işlevleri nasıl etkin kullanabiliriz?

    Terminalin temel işlevleri dosya ve dizin yönetimi, süreç yönetimi, çevresel değişkenlerin kullanımı ve değiştirilmesi, giriş-çıkış yönlendirme ve boru hattı ile çok adımlı işlemlerin birleştirilmesi, zamanlanmış görevler ve betik yazımıyla otomasyondur. Günlük iş akışında bu işlevleri kullanmak için mkdir ile dizinler oluşturabilir, cp ile kopyalayabilir, mv ile taşıyabilir, rm ile silebilirsiniz; süreç yönetimi için ps ile çalışanları görüntüleyip ihtiyaç duyulduğunda sonlandırabilirsiniz; boru hattı ile bir komutun çıktısını başka bir komuta yönlendirebilirsiniz. Bu yetenekler hız ve güvenilirlik sağlar ve Terminal hakkında her şey kapsamında temel kavramları pekiştirir.

    Terminal hakkında her şey ve komut satırı kullanımı temel adımlar nelerdir ve nereden başlanır?

    Başlangıç için temel hedefler dizin konumunu öğrenmek, mevcut konumu görmek ve anahtar dosyaları bulmaktır. Linux ve macOS için temel komutlar; cd, ls, pwd, mkdir, rm, cp, mv, cat, touch şeklindedir; Windows için CMD veya PowerShell farklı komutlar kullanır. Komut satırı kullanımı öğrenilirken yardım almak için man veya –help, Get-Help gibi kaynaklar kullanılabilir ve pratikle alıştırma yapılarak beceriler pekiştirilir.

    Terminal hakkında her şey ve terminal arayüzü kullanıcı deneyimini iyileştirmek için nelere dikkat edilmeli?

    Terminal arayüzü metin tabanlı etkileşimin temelidir ve kullanıcı deneyimini doğrudan etkiler. İyi bir kabuk seçimi ve özelleştirme ile gezinme hızını artırmak mümkündür. Bash veya Zsh gibi kabuklar, PS1 ile özelleştirilmiş promptlar, renkli çıktı, otomatik tamamlama ve komut geçmişi gibi özelliklerle kullanımı kolaylaştırır; OS sürümüne bağlı olarak tema ve eklentiler ile verimlilik yükselir.

    Terminal hakkında her şey ve terminal güvenliği: güvenli çalışma için hangi temel güvenlik ipuçları uygulanmalı?

    Güvenlik için temel adımlar şunlardır: güçlü parolalar ve iki faktörlü kimlik doğrulama MFA kullanımı; sudo komutunu sadece gerektiğinde kullanmak ve doğrulanmayan betikleri çalıştırmamak; kaynakları güvenilir olan betikleri tercih etmek ve kaynağı doğrulamak; sistem güncellemelerini düzenli olarak uygulamak; SSH üzerinden güvenli bağlantılar kurmak ve açık portları gereksiz yere kapatmak. Bu önlemler Terminal hakkında her şey kapsamında güvenli çalışma sağlar.

    Terminal hakkında her şey ve komut satırı kullanımı cross platform çalışma için hangi araçlar ve ipuçları önerilir?

    Cross-platform çalışma için Linux/macOS ile Windows arasındaki farkları bilmek önemlidir. Linux/macOS genelde Bash veya Zsh ile çalışırken Windows CMD veya PowerShell farklı deneyim sunar; WSL veya Git Bash gibi araçlar cross-platform bir ortam sağlar. Ayrıca paralel komutlar ve betiklerle (xargs, parallel) aynı iş akışını farklı sistemlerde ortaklaştırabilir, komut satırı kullanımı konusunda temel tutarlılığı koruyabilirsiniz.

    Konu Açıklama Önemli Notlar / Örnekler
    Terminal nedir ve neden önemlidir? Terminal, kullanıcı ile işletim sistemi arasındaki metin tabanlı etkileşim katmanıdır. GUI yanında komut satırı çoğu zaman daha hızlı, esnek ve güçlendiricidir. Terminal hakkında her şey derken yalnızca komutları bilmek yeterli değildir; aynı zamanda komutların arkasında yatan mantığı, verimli çalışma biçimlerini ve güvenli kullanımı da anlamak gerekir. Metin tabanlı arayüz geniş kontrol sağlar (dosya/dizinlerle çalışmak, süreç yönetimi vb.).
    Terminalin temel işlevleri Dosya ve dizin yönetimi, süreç yönetimi, çevresel değişkenlerin kullanımı ve değiştirilmesi, giriş-çıkış yönlendirme (redirection) ve boru hattı (piping) ile çok adımlı işlemlerin birleştirilmesi, zamanlanmış görevler ve betik (script) yazımıyla otomasyon. Bu işlevler Terminal hakkında her şeyin bir parçasıdır ve pratikte farklı komutlar yardımıyla uygulanır. Örnekler: mkdir, cp, mv, rm; ps/top; export ile çevresel değişkenler; yönlendirme operatörleri (>,
    Kullanım senaryoları ve komut satırı temelleri Günlük görevleri hızlandırır. Linux/macOS temel komutlar: cd, ls, pwd, mkdir, rm, cp, mv, cat, touch; Windows CMD/PowerShell karşılıkları: dir, Get-ChildItem vb. Linux/macOS için ls -la, Windows için dir, Get-ChildItem.
    Kullanım ve günlük iş akışı örnekleri Projeler arasında hızlı geçiş, dosya toplu işleme, log takibi. Boru hattı ile komutları birleştirme. Örnekler: grep -R “kullanıcı” . ; head -n 20 script.sh ; cat rapor.txt > yeni_rapor.txt ; rsync -avz kaynak hedef
    Güvenlik ve güvenilirlik ipuçları Güvenli çalışma için temel güvenlik uygulamaları; kimlik doğrulama ve parolalar, MFA, sudo kullanımı, güvenilir olmayan betiklerden kaçınma, güncellemeler ve SSH güvenliği. Güçlü parolalar, MFA; sudo ihtiyaca göre; betiklerin kaynağı doğrulanmalı; sistem güncellemeleri; SSH kapatma/port kısıtlaması.
    Gelişmiş kullanımlar ve otomasyon Aliaslar ile sık kullanılan komutları kısaltma; shell scripting ile tekrarlayan görevleri otomasyon için betiklere almak. Bash/Zsh ve PowerShell arasındaki farklar. Otomasyon: cron, Windows Görev Zamanlayıcı, parallel, xargs; ortam değişkenlerinin merkezi yönetimi; betik temelli dağıtım.
    Performans ve kullanıcı deneyimini iyileştirme Arayüz kişiselleştirme ile verimlilik artar; PS1, tema ayarları; renkler; hızlı arama, otomatik tamamlama, komut geçmişi. Bu özelleştirmeler zaman tasarrufu sağlar ve hataları azaltır.
    Platformlar arası karşılaştırma ve ipuçları Linux/macOS: Bash/Zsh; Windows: CMD/PowerShell; cross-platform araçlar (Git Bash, WSL) deneyimi birleştirebilir. Platform farklarını bilin; hangi araçları hangi ortamda kullanacağını belirleyin.
    Sonuç Terminal hakkında her şey, temel kavramlardan ileri düzey tekniklere kadar geniş bir yelpazeyi kapsar ve günlük iş akışlarını hızlandırır. Pratik yaparak ve yeni komutlar keşfederek yetenekler geliştirilir; kendi özel iş akışlarınızı oluşturabilirsiniz.

    Özet

    Terminal hakkında her şey, temel kavramlardan ileri düzey tekniklere kadar geniş bir yelpazeyi kapsar ve günlük iş akışlarını hızlandırır. Bu rehberde ele alınan konular sayesinde siz de kendi projelerinizde ve sunucu yönetiminde daha güvenli, daha hızlı ve daha verimli çalışabilirsiniz. Unutmayın ki terminal öğrenimi sürekli bir süreçtir; pratik yaparak ve yeni komutlar keşfederek yeteneklerinizi geliştirebilirsiniz. Terminal hakkında her şeyin temellerini öğrenmiş olmak, ileride karşılaşacağınız her durumda size zaman kazandırır ve kontrolünüzü artırır. İsterseniz bu temel üzerine kendi özel iş akışlarınızı ve betiklerinizi oluşturarak daha da ileri gidebilirsiniz.

    DİĞER HABERLER

    Kargo Dağıtımında Profesyonel El Terminalleri

    Küpe etiketi yapıştırma: Doğru adımlar ve ipuçları

    PP etiket ile dayanıklı ambalaj çözümleri Sektörel tavsiyeler

    Yorum Yazın Cancel Reply

    SON HABERLER

    Kargo Dağıtımında Profesyonel El Terminalleri

    5 Haziran 2026

    Minimalist Çizgiler: kadın yazlık gömlek

    4 Haziran 2026

    Kiralık Jeneratör Fiyatları Neye Göre Belirlenir? Bütçe Planlama Rehberi

    25 Mayıs 2026

    TCMB Enflasyon Beklentisi: Yıl Sonu Yeni Hedef Belirlendi

    25 Mayıs 2026
    Kategoriler
    • Hakkımızda
    • Ekonomi
    • Gündem
    • Son Dakika
    • Spor
    • Teknoloji
    • Tüm Haberler

    Gündem, son dakika, ekonomi, spor, teknoloji ve daha birçok alanda doğru ve tarafsız içerikler sunarak, okuyucularımıza hızlı ve kapsamlı bir haber deneyimi sağlamayı amaçlamaktayız.

    Faydalı Linkler
    • Hakkımızda
    • Ekonomi
    • Gündem
    • Son Dakika
    • Spor
    • Teknoloji
    • Tüm Haberler
    SON HABERLER

    Kargo Dağıtımında Profesyonel El Terminalleri

    5 Haziran 2026

    Minimalist Çizgiler: kadın yazlık gömlek

    4 Haziran 2026

    Type above and press Enter to search. Press Esc to cancel.